## Break-Glass Access: Mapstone Tile Cache

New team members: the Mapstone tile-rendering cache layer has a break-glass path for when the Orchardview control plane is down and stale tiles are being served. Break-glass lets you flush cache regions directly on the storage nodes. Use it only after an incident is declared, and record the action in the incident log. The node-level flush tool prompts for the recovery passphrase below.

recovery phrase for fajeg-kawep: druix-gorius-briax-ulaeth-fraox-lammir-pelox-jormir-pelwyn-julir

Subject: DR drill Thursday — inventory reconciliation job

Team,

Thursday we fail over Stockmender's nightly reconciliation from the Harlow cluster to Veyport standby. Expect one skipped run; deltas replay automatically. Ops will sever the primary at 09:00 and we verify counts match within 30 min. Action items: freeze schema changes Wednesday, confirm standby creds, and keep the runbook open. To unseal the standby's credential vault during the drill, use the recovery passphrase, which is:

strongbox words: druath-quenael

// Fixture for the Dunnock tax-rate lookup cache — yes, another cache test,
// bear with me. This one seeds three jurisdictions with deliberately stale
// entries so we can check that the refresher prefers the Veldt rates feed
// over cached values once the TTL lapses. Reviewer note: the odd-looking
// rate of 0.0000 for the third entry is intentional; it covers the zero-rate
// jurisdiction edge case that bit us last quarter. The refresher hits the
// staging feed, authenticating with the bearer token below.

login token, yajeg-fawif: eyJhbGciOiJIUzI1NiIsInR5cCI6IkpXVCJ9.eyJzdWIiOiIEdPQYnZXaZIn0.HSRTnYZBx0Qc

## Halverton Plant Capacity Decision (Managers Only)

Following review by the board of Quintrell Fabrication, Line 3 at the Halverton plant will be expanded rather than commissioning a new site at Dromey Vale. Capital outlay is lower, lead time is fourteen months shorter, and existing staff can be retrained. Utilisation is projected at 88% by year two. The board should note the appended planning detail below.

confidential, yafof-tawef: The finance team signed off on a budget of $34.3 million for Project Zorox. The renewal with Aldethax Freight closes at $12.7 million a year, 10 percent below the last contract.